YIVO Institute for Jewish Research

15 West 16 St. New York, New York 10011-6301

YIVO is a non-profit research institution dedicated to the study of East European Jewish life and culture. YIVO's library has more than 350,000 books (many in Yiddish); the archives hold 22.5 million artifacts on East European and American Jewish subjects. YIVO offers Yiddish language classes at all levels, and sponsors a wide range of public programs.
